A Novel Weighted Clustering Algorithm Supported by a Distributed Architecture for D2D Enabled Content-Centric Networks

Next generation cellular systems need efficient content-distribution schemes. Content-sharing via Device-to-Device (D2D) clustered networks has emerged as a popular approach for alleviating the burden on the cellular network. In this article, we utilize Content-Centric Networking and Network Virtual...

Full description

Bibliographic Details
Main Authors: Saad Aslam, Fakhrul Alam, Syed Faraz Hasan, Mohammad Rashid
Format: Article
Language:English
Published: MDPI AG 2020-09-01
Series:Sensors
Subjects:
Online Access:https://www.mdpi.com/1424-8220/20/19/5509
_version_ 1797552584953692160
author Saad Aslam
Fakhrul Alam
Syed Faraz Hasan
Mohammad Rashid
author_facet Saad Aslam
Fakhrul Alam
Syed Faraz Hasan
Mohammad Rashid
author_sort Saad Aslam
collection DOAJ
description Next generation cellular systems need efficient content-distribution schemes. Content-sharing via Device-to-Device (D2D) clustered networks has emerged as a popular approach for alleviating the burden on the cellular network. In this article, we utilize Content-Centric Networking and Network Virtualization to propose a distributed architecture, that supports efficient content delivery. We propose to use clustering at the user level for content-distribution. A weighted multifactor clustering algorithm is proposed for grouping the D2D User Equipment (DUEs) sharing a common interest. The proposed algorithm is evaluated in terms of energy efficiency, area spectral efficiency, and throughput. The effect of the number of clusters on these performance parameters is also discussed. The proposed algorithm has been further modified to allow for a tradeoff between fairness and other performance parameters. A comprehensive simulation study demonstrates that the proposed clustering algorithm is more flexible and outperforms several classical and state-of-the-art algorithms.
first_indexed 2024-03-10T16:02:11Z
format Article
id doaj.art-dc95cca6191543a390654d83fd3e7ce5
institution Directory Open Access Journal
issn 1424-8220
language English
last_indexed 2024-03-10T16:02:11Z
publishDate 2020-09-01
publisher MDPI AG
record_format Article
series Sensors
spelling doaj.art-dc95cca6191543a390654d83fd3e7ce52023-11-20T15:10:49ZengMDPI AGSensors1424-82202020-09-012019550910.3390/s20195509A Novel Weighted Clustering Algorithm Supported by a Distributed Architecture for D2D Enabled Content-Centric NetworksSaad Aslam0Fakhrul Alam1Syed Faraz Hasan2Mohammad Rashid3Department of Mechanical & Electrical Engineering, SF&AT, Massey University, Auckland 0632, New ZealandDepartment of Mechanical & Electrical Engineering, SF&AT, Massey University, Auckland 0632, New ZealandDepartment of Mechanical & Electrical Engineering, SF&AT, Massey University, Auckland 0632, New ZealandDepartment of Mechanical & Electrical Engineering, SF&AT, Massey University, Auckland 0632, New ZealandNext generation cellular systems need efficient content-distribution schemes. Content-sharing via Device-to-Device (D2D) clustered networks has emerged as a popular approach for alleviating the burden on the cellular network. In this article, we utilize Content-Centric Networking and Network Virtualization to propose a distributed architecture, that supports efficient content delivery. We propose to use clustering at the user level for content-distribution. A weighted multifactor clustering algorithm is proposed for grouping the D2D User Equipment (DUEs) sharing a common interest. The proposed algorithm is evaluated in terms of energy efficiency, area spectral efficiency, and throughput. The effect of the number of clusters on these performance parameters is also discussed. The proposed algorithm has been further modified to allow for a tradeoff between fairness and other performance parameters. A comprehensive simulation study demonstrates that the proposed clustering algorithm is more flexible and outperforms several classical and state-of-the-art algorithms.https://www.mdpi.com/1424-8220/20/19/5509D2D communicationdistributed architectures5Gcontent-sharingclustering algorithmcontent-centric networking
spellingShingle Saad Aslam
Fakhrul Alam
Syed Faraz Hasan
Mohammad Rashid
A Novel Weighted Clustering Algorithm Supported by a Distributed Architecture for D2D Enabled Content-Centric Networks
Sensors
D2D communication
distributed architectures
5G
content-sharing
clustering algorithm
content-centric networking
title A Novel Weighted Clustering Algorithm Supported by a Distributed Architecture for D2D Enabled Content-Centric Networks
title_full A Novel Weighted Clustering Algorithm Supported by a Distributed Architecture for D2D Enabled Content-Centric Networks
title_fullStr A Novel Weighted Clustering Algorithm Supported by a Distributed Architecture for D2D Enabled Content-Centric Networks
title_full_unstemmed A Novel Weighted Clustering Algorithm Supported by a Distributed Architecture for D2D Enabled Content-Centric Networks
title_short A Novel Weighted Clustering Algorithm Supported by a Distributed Architecture for D2D Enabled Content-Centric Networks
title_sort novel weighted clustering algorithm supported by a distributed architecture for d2d enabled content centric networks
topic D2D communication
distributed architectures
5G
content-sharing
clustering algorithm
content-centric networking
url https://www.mdpi.com/1424-8220/20/19/5509
work_keys_str_mv AT saadaslam anovelweightedclusteringalgorithmsupportedbyadistributedarchitectureford2denabledcontentcentricnetworks
AT fakhrulalam anovelweightedclusteringalgorithmsupportedbyadistributedarchitectureford2denabledcontentcentricnetworks
AT syedfarazhasan anovelweightedclusteringalgorithmsupportedbyadistributedarchitectureford2denabledcontentcentricnetworks
AT mohammadrashid anovelweightedclusteringalgorithmsupportedbyadistributedarchitectureford2denabledcontentcentricnetworks
AT saadaslam novelweightedclusteringalgorithmsupportedbyadistributedarchitectureford2denabledcontentcentricnetworks
AT fakhrulalam novelweightedclusteringalgorithmsupportedbyadistributedarchitectureford2denabledcontentcentricnetworks
AT syedfarazhasan novelweightedclusteringalgorithmsupportedbyadistributedarchitectureford2denabledcontentcentricnetworks
AT mohammadrashid novelweightedclusteringalgorithmsupportedbyadistributedarchitectureford2denabledcontentcentricnetworks